In fact, it can make for a space saving and stylish alternative to a chimney-based fire.<\/p>\n<p>So, what are your options for adding value or style to a chimney-free home?<\/p>\n<p><!--more--><\/p>\n<h2><strong>Balanced Flue Fire<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>A <a href=\"https:\/\/www.realflame.co.uk\/balanced-flue-fires\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">balanced flue fire<\/a> (or a closed combustion fire) is perhaps a perfect solution when there is no chimney or flue in a home. They are glass fronted fires that run on gas and deliver super-efficient heat with low fuel consumption.<\/p>\n<p>But what exactly is a balanced flue fire, and how does it differ from a regular gas fire?<\/p>\n<p>Conventional chimneys rely on natural circulation of heated air; however, balanced flue fires are sealed from the room with a wall pipe vent directing outside. The air is then drawn through your modern flue from outside with waste gases expelled through the flue.<\/p>\n<p>Courtesy of the simple yet sophisticated built in flue that uses natural convection, these fires are amongst the safest available since the oxygen levels in the home are not being depleted. Plus, there is no need for an electric supply \u2013 all that\u2019s required is an outside wall for installation, which offers flexibility on the location of your fire.<\/p>\n<p>Above all, a balanced flue fire is elegant, stylish and energy efficient.
